SOAS Bridge Maintenance Work Temporary Diversions to Ensure Smooth Traffic Flow

Published at Jan 07, 2026 02:36 pm
(Bandar Seri Begawan, 7th) The Public Works Department (JKR) has announced that road resurfacing work will commence starting today (7 January 2026) along the Sultan Haji Omar Ali Saifuddien Bridge (Brunei–Muara direction) and will continue until the completion of the works.
The maintenance work will be carried out at multiple locations, specifically between BM 23.6km and BM 15.9km. Additional locations include T9.6km, T9.3km, and BM 26km, as indicated in the relevant map.
The works will be conducted in two separate time slots: some areas will undergo maintenance from 7:30am to 8:00pm, while other locations will see works from 7:30am until 5:30pm.
Accordingly, temporary diversion routes will be set up during the construction period to ensure smooth traffic flow. Bridge users are advised to remain vigilant at all times and to comply with traffic signs and the prescribed speed limits.
The public is also urged to plan their journeys in advance to avoid inconvenience during the maintenance period.
